All Plants Contain Starch
Plants synthesize and store carbohydrate in
their roots, stems, leaves, flowers, and fruits. Some plant parts, like
the seeds (grains and legumes), roots, and tubers concentrate very large
amounts of starch in the form of stored energy. This fuel will serve to
sustain the plant’s parts during the winter and provide the energy for
reproduction during the next growing season. Starch supports the
germination of grains (rice and corn) and legumes (beans), and the
sprouting of tubers (white potatoes) and roots (sweet potatoes) in the
springtime.
In practical terms of the foods on your plate,
starches are plant parts that contain very large quantities of
carbohydrate and therefore can sustain human life. Non-starchy green,
yellow, and orange vegetables are too low in energy; you would have to
eat two bushel basketsful of cabbage to get sufficient calories to make
it through the day. Fruits are plentiful in calories, but they are
mostly simple sugars that fail to provide sustained appetite
satisfaction.

What Is Starch?
Plants make basic carbohydrates (simple sugars),
like glucose, by combining water and carbon dioxide with energy derived
from the sun in a process called photosynthesis. The sugars formed are
then linked together in long linear (amylose) and branching (amylopectin)
chains.

These chains of sugars then aggregate within the
cells of plants to form starch granules (grains) in their cytoplasm. The
starch granules are located in chloroplasts of green leaves and in
amyloplasts of seeds, legumes, roots, and tubers. Starch granules
examined under a microscope differ in size, shape, and markings
depending on their plant source. Potato starch granules are
smooth-surfaced and oval, while corn, rice, and wheat starch granules
are less smoothed-surfaced, angular and pentagonal. Potato starch
granules are about two to three times larger than wheat, corn, and rice
starch granules.

Starch is the main source of digestible
carbohydrate in the human diet. During the process of digestion, the
enzyme amylase, which is found in large quantities in human saliva and
the intestine, breaks these chains into simpler sugar molecules. The
digestive processes are slow and result in a gradual release of glucose
from the small intestine into the bloodstream. Eventually, large amounts
of glucose enter the body. Most of the starch consumed by people will
have already been cooked. Cooking starts the breakdown of starch
granules.
Commercial Uses of Starch
Starch in its pure form is a white, odorless,
tasteless, carbohydrate powder. Starch granules are not soluble in
water, but when heated in water the granules swell and gelatinize. When
cooled, this gelatin sets into a paste, which can be used as thickening,
stiffening, and gluing agents. The word "starch" is derived from a
Middle English word, sterchen, meaning to stiffen. Starch is a
principal ingredient in laundry products, medicines, cosmetics, and
powders.
Papermaking is the largest non-food application
for starches, worldwide. The construction industry uses it to make
gypsum wallboard, stucco, and various adhesives or glues.
In the food industry, starch is used to make
corn syrup, which is used in table syrup, preserves, ice cream, and
other confections. Thickeners and stabilizers made from starch are used
in puddings, custards, soups, sauces, gravies, pie fillings, and salad
dressings.
